Understanding Dubai’s Transportation Options

Dubai’s transportation system is one of the world’s most sophisticated and accessible. Moving around the city shouldn’t be a hassle if you know your way. Below are some notable transportation systems you can explore in Dubai:

#1 Dubai Metro

The metro system comprises The Red Line and The Green Line. It offers a convenient and cost-effective way to navigate Dubai, connecting key landmarks, business districts, and residential areas.

#2 Bus System

Dubai also has an extensive bus system that complements the Metro system. The Road and Transport Authority (RTA) manages the buses, which provides comprehensive city coverage. It uses a smart card, which is also useful for the Metro, making switching between modes of transport in the city easy.

#3 Trams

The Dubai Tram ensures a smooth and reliable journey free from traffic congestion. It is seamlessly integrated with the Dubai Metro and the Palm Jumeirah Monorail, facilitating easy transfers and enhancing the overall connectivity of the public transport system.

#4 Taxi Services

The Dubai taxi services are also operated by RTA. They are renowned for their reliability, safety, and availability around the clock. You can stop the taxis on the street or book them through the RTA’s mobile app which is available for Android and IOS phones.

#5 Ride Hailing Platforms

Ride-hailing is another seamless and private transportation method in Dubai. Reputable platforms like Uber and Careem allow you to book, use cashless payment, and track your ride in real time. Careem is a local favorite, while Uber may seem familiar to travelers visiting Dubai from other countries.

Navigating Dubai’s Roads Safely

The Dubai roads are guided by the various transport rules and regulations that the city enforces. Not knowing it can put you on the wrong side of the regulation, leading to sanctions. Respect pedestrians, do not drive under the influence of any intoxicant, and obey the traffic lights. Look out for the regulatory, warning, and informational road signs.

Familiarize yourself with right-hand-side driving if you are from a country where they drive on the left side. Preliminary practices will enable you to eliminate confusion and navigate the road confidently.

Roundabouts are common in Dubai and may be challenging to drivers who are unfamiliar with them. So, learn to drive through a roundabout in advance. Approach the roundabout slowly and be ready to yield to vehicles coming from the left. Indicate your intention to exit the roundabout before going ahead with it, and use the correct lane to exit.

In addition, obey traffic lights and be disciplined on the lanes while navigating a busy intersection.
